ADJUST ACTUATOR LEVER - ELECTRONIC CONTROLLER
VEHICLES ONLY. (FIGURE 4)
8.1. Reposition and clamp the Accelerator Pedal Adjustment tool on the accel-
erator pedal with the side marked "micro break point" towards the floor-
board, then depress the accelerator until a pedal height of 4-5/8" plus or
minus 3/32" is reached. Place a weight on pedal to hold it in depressed
position.
8.2. Use a phillips screw driver to remove screws (Item 1) and detach poten-
tiometer housing cover.
8.3. Using a 7/16 wrench, slightly loosen bolt (Item 5) attaching actuator lever to
adjustment bracket.
8.4. Disconnect wires from the accelerator microswitch (Item 2). Set a multime-
ter to "ohms" and place the probe across the connector tabs. Rotate the
actuator lever (Item 3) on the pivot rod weldment (Item 4) clockwise until
microswitch makes a closed circuit (multimeter reads approximately zero).
8.5. Now rotate the actuator lever counter-clockwise to exactly the point where
the microswitch breaks the circuit (multimeter reads open circuit).
8.6. Without moving the actuator lever, tighten the bolt (Item 5) attaching actua-
tor lever to adjustment bracket located on the accelerator pivot rod weld-
ment (Item 4). Torque to 70-80 in.lbs.
NOTE
• The potentiometer is preset at the factory and should not require adjustment. If a problem is sus-
pected, the potentiometer settings may be set as follows:
1. Disconnect the three-wire connector in the battery compartment under the seat. It is locat-
ed on the front seat support panel below the charger receptacle.
2. Connect multimeter, set to "ohms" position, between purple and yellow wire terminals.
3. Using a 5/16 wrench, loosen the nut (Item 6); potentiometer resistance should be set to
between 150 and 300 ohms.
4. Depress accelerator to floor; potentiometer resistance should measure between 4600 and
6400 ohms.
8.7. Replace potentiometer housing cover.
9
CAREFULLY SUPPORT VEHICLE WITH LIFTING DEVICE,
REMOVE JACKSTANDS, AND LOWER VEHICLE TO
GROUND. CONNECT THE BATTERIES.
